Symmetric Solutions of Nonlinear Fractional Integral Equations via a New Fixed Point Theorem under FG-Contractive Condition

& ORCID Icon
Pages 1448-1466 | Received 24 Sep 2017, Accepted 30 Mar 2019, Published online: 14 May 2019
 

Abstract

We set up the existence of a symmetric outcome of a system of simultaneous nonlinear fractional integral equations, that arises in motion of water wave on smooth surface, with the help of a common fixed point theorem satisfying a generalized FG-contractive condition. To accomplish this, we introduce first the concept of generalized FG-contractive condition for two pairs of self-mappings in a complete metric space and then we establish requisites for common fixed point results for weakly compatible mappings followed by a suitable example.
